如何重新启动python解释器

如何重新启动python解释器

作者:Rhett Bai发布时间:2026-01-14阅读时长:0 分钟阅读次数:8

用户关注问题

Q
为什么需要重新启动Python解释器?

在开发过程中,什么情况下我需要重新启动Python解释器?

A

重新启动Python解释器的常见原因

重新启动Python解释器可以清除当前会话中的变量和状态,有助于解决内存泄漏、模块更新或代码调试时出现的问题。尤其在修改了导入模块的代码后,重启解释器能确保更新生效。

Q
在不同环境下如何快速重启Python解释器?

我使用的是不同的开发环境,想知道如何在命令行、Jupyter Notebook和IDE中重新启动Python解释器?

A

不同环境中的Python解释器重启方法

在命令行中,关闭当前终端或输入exit()即可退出,然后重新启动Python。在Jupyter Notebook中,可以点击菜单中的“Kernel”并选择“Restart”来重启解释器。在集成开发环境(IDE)如PyCharm或VSCode里,通常提供重启运行环境的按钮或步骤,确保当前会话被正确清空。

Q
重新启动Python解释器会影响当前程序运行吗?

如果我在执行某个脚本时重启Python解释器,会对程序有什么影响?

A

重新启动解释器对程序运行的影响

重新启动Python解释器会终止当前所有运行的程序和进程,所有未保存的变量和状态都会丢失。因此,执行脚本时不建议中途重启解释器。如果要应用新代码改动,建议先保存工作并重新执行程序。